Several key factors are driving the growth of the disposable suction and irrigation tubes market. Firstly, the rising incidence of chronic diseases, such as cardiovascular diseases and cancer, is leading to an increase in the number of surgical procedures globally. This heightened demand directly translates into higher consumption of disposable suction and irrigation tubes, which are essential components in various surgical interventions. Secondly, the increasing preference for minimally invasive surgical techniques is significantly boosting the market. Minimally invasive surgeries often require specialized suction and irrigation tubes that allow for precise fluid management and improved surgical precision. The inherent advantages of reduced trauma, faster recovery times, and shorter hospital stays associated with minimally invasive surgery contribute to the growing adoption of these tubes. Thirdly, concerns over healthcare-associated infections (HAIs) are propelling the demand for disposable medical devices, including suction and irrigation tubes. The use of single-use products significantly minimizes the risk of cross-contamination and enhances patient safety. Finally, technological advancements in tube materials, designs, and functionalities are further driving market expansion. Improved designs are leading to more efficient fluid management, reduced clogging, and enhanced patient comfort. The introduction of new, more durable materials is also contributing to the market's growth. These combined factors suggest that the growth trajectory of the disposable suction and irrigation tubes market is likely to remain strong in the foreseeable future.
Despite the positive growth outlook, the disposable suction and irrigation tubes market faces several challenges and restraints. One significant hurdle is the fluctuating prices of raw materials used in the manufacturing process. Increases in the cost of polymers and other essential components can significantly impact production costs and profitability. Another key challenge is the intense competition among numerous manufacturers vying for market share. This competitive landscape can lead to price pressures and reduced profit margins. Furthermore, stringent regulatory requirements and quality control measures imposed by various healthcare regulatory bodies necessitate significant investments in compliance and testing, potentially hindering market entry for smaller players. Additionally, the market is susceptible to economic downturns and fluctuations in healthcare spending, which can affect demand. The potential for counterfeit and substandard products poses a significant risk to both patients and healthcare providers, leading to safety concerns and regulatory scrutiny. Finally, increasing environmental concerns regarding the disposal of large volumes of medical waste present a challenge to manufacturers, who are increasingly being compelled to develop more sustainable and eco-friendly products. Addressing these challenges effectively will be crucial for sustained growth in the disposable suction and irrigation tubes market.
